After facing criticism for several recent fights in which he was seen as fighting a boring style, including drawing boos and walkouts from live crowds, Shakur Stevenson entered Saturday's WBC lightweight title fight promising to bring the fight to William Zepeda.
Shakur Stevenson (24-0, 11 KOs) promised to hold his ground and deliver an exciting performance. The only thing he wasn't able to do against William Zepeda (33-1, 27 KOs) was score a knockout, but the WBC lightweight champion put together a boxing clinic to retain his title with a unanimous decision at Louis Armstrong Stadium in Queens.
